Gundam Halloween Alarm Clock

Halloween may be over but that doesn’t mean you should ignore collectible alarm clocks such as this. Ideal for the people who are also fascinated with the Gundam series. The alarm is actually Haruka Inoue’s voice which is paired off with a couple of flapping ears when any speech is emitted. It also comes with a calendar, a snooze function and is run via AA batteries and/or solar power. It is available in Japan and retails for about $58.00.

LEDSAUR Tyrannosaurus Rex Desk Lamps

ledsaur

LED technology can be a great add-on design with all the right concepts. And for the people who are fans of Jurassic Park or maybe Ice Age 3, here is a great LED lamp that should fit into your home perfectly.

The LEDSAUR is quite stylish. The LED lights are placed on the vertebrae of the shaped monster. The whole frameworks is made of solid steel, bendable and comes with a remote control. Available only in Japan, the LEDSAUR’s price range plays between $115 to $270.

Japan’s 24 Hour Net Café Refugees

Net Cafe Refugees in Japan

For people who do not have access to the Internet, dropping by the nearest Internet café shop is the best alternative they can get. But in Japan, there is an added twist…Café’s are becoming hotels or temporary homes for people who have no real place to live or sleep. These people have been tagged as Net Café Refugees.
